Theatre Arts

    The Marriotts Ridge High School Theatre Department is comprised of students in theatre courses as well as students involved in the department's productions and activities.

MRHS Theatre Department produces three major productions each year - a fall play, Jukebox, an original musical revue, and a spring musical. Any student can audition for these productions or participate on a technical crew. MRHS Theatre Department is part of the active MRHS Fine Arts Department. We strive to be an inclusive, creative, and collaborative department where artistic and personal growth is our highest goal

The Marriotts Ridge Theatre Department is a member of the Howard County Student Theatre Reviewers (STARS).

The Howard County Public School System’s Office of Fine Arts Proudly Announces The Third Annual HC Stars Celebration.

 

At the start of the 2009-2010 school year, the Howard County Public School System’s High School Theatre Arts teachers launched a program to foster theatre appreciation and to promote the twelve high school theatre arts programs.  The program was named HC STARS – The Howard County Student Theater Association of Reviewers. Now in its third year, the STARS program allows each of the twelve high schools to train and field a team of student critics who attend HCPSS productions and write reviews. These reviews are then published on the community website HOCOMOJO (www.hocomojo.com) and the top review is chosen to air on the school system’s award-winning cable show, Arts A La Carte.

On Sunday, May 20, 2012, at 5 PM at Mt. Hebron High School, the HC STARS will hold their third annual end-of-the-year Celebration. This event will bring together over 500 HCPSS high school students to collaborate as a community of theatre artists and celebrate a season of outstanding work. This exciting theatrical event will feature excerpts from each of the twelve high school theatrical productions, a performance by The All County Improvisational Acting Troupe (ACI) and a salute to the HC STARS critic teams.  An all-county student orchestra will accompany the evening’s entertainment.
